{"data":{"id":"us-tx/tex.-water-code-62.304","jurisdiction":"us-tx","citation":"Tex. Water Code § 62.304","heading":"ASSUMPTION OF BONDED DEBT.","body":"(a) Unless a majority of the electors of each of the districts approves it, the annexing district and the district to be annexed may not assume the outstanding bonded debt of the other.\n(b) Annexation shall in no way affect the outstanding debt or any other valid obligation of either the annexing district or the district to be annexed.\nActs 1971, 62nd Leg., p. 110, ch. 58, Sec. 1, eff. Aug. 30, 1971.","path":["WATER CODE","TITLE 4. GENERAL LAW DISTRICTS","CHAPTER 62. ARTICLE XVI, SECTION 59, NAVIGATION DISTRICTS","SUBCHAPTER H.
